वीडियो: क्या MongoDB एक वितरित डेटाबेस है?
2024 लेखक: Lynn Donovan | [email protected]. अंतिम बार संशोधित: 2023-12-15 23:47
शेयरिंग कई मशीनों में डेटा वितरित करने की एक विधि है। मोंगोडीबी बहुत बड़े डेटा सेट और उच्च थ्रूपुट संचालन के साथ तैनाती का समर्थन करने के लिए शार्किंग का उपयोग करता है। डेटाबेस बड़े डेटा सेट या उच्च थ्रूपुट अनुप्रयोगों वाले सिस्टम एकल सर्वर की क्षमता को चुनौती दे सकते हैं।
इसी तरह, लोग पूछते हैं, क्या MongoDB एक ऑब्जेक्ट ओरिएंटेड डेटाबेस है?
मोंगोडीबी एक वस्तु - उन्मुखी , सरल, गतिशील और स्केलेबल NoSQL डेटाबेस . यह NoSQL दस्तावेज़ स्टोर मॉडल पर आधारित है। आँकड़े वस्तुओं एक संग्रह के अंदर अलग-अलग दस्तावेज़ों के रूप में संग्रहीत किया जाता है - डेटा को पारंपरिक संबंधपरक के कॉलम और पंक्तियों में संग्रहीत करने के बजाय डेटाबेस.
दूसरे, MongoDB डेटाबेस का क्या उपयोग है? मोंगोडीबी एक दस्तावेज़-उन्मुख है डेटाबेस जो डायनामिक स्कीमा के साथ JSON जैसे दस्तावेज़ों में डेटा संग्रहीत करता है। इसका मतलब है कि आप डेटा संरचना के बारे में चिंता किए बिना अपने रिकॉर्ड स्टोर कर सकते हैं जैसे फ़ील्ड की संख्या या मानों को स्टोर करने के लिए फ़ील्ड के प्रकार। मोंगोडीबी दस्तावेज़ JSON ऑब्जेक्ट्स के समान हैं।
इसी तरह, क्या MongoDB ट्रांजेक्शनल डेटाबेस के लिए अच्छा है?
मूलतः, मोंगोडीबी एक दस्तावेज है डेटाबेस और - लगभग डिफ़ॉल्ट रूप से - इस तरह के डेटाबेस एसीआईडी अनुपालन नहीं हैं, खासकर जब बहु-दस्तावेज़ की बात आती है लेनदेन (दस्तावेज़ स्तर पर, मोंगोडीबी पहले से ही एसीआईडी का समर्थन करता है लेनदेन ).
MongoDB में डेटा कहाँ संग्रहीत किया जाता है?
डिफ़ॉल्ट रूप से, मोंगोडीबी पोर्ट 27017, और स्टोर पर क्लाइंट से कनेक्शन सुनता है आंकड़े में / आंकड़े / डीबी निर्देशिका। यदि आप मोंगोड को स्टोर करना चाहते हैं आंकड़े / के अलावा किसी अन्य पथ पर फ़ाइलें आंकड़े /db आप एक dbPath निर्दिष्ट कर सकते हैं। mongod शुरू करने से पहले dbPath मौजूद होना चाहिए।
सिफारिश की:
क्या मोंगोडब वितरित डेटाबेस है?
MongoDB एक प्रमुख गैर-संबंधपरक डेटाबेस प्रबंधन प्रणाली है, और NoSQL आंदोलन का एक प्रमुख सदस्य है। रिलेशनल डेटाबेस मैनेजमेंट सिस्टम (RDBMS) के टेबल और फिक्स्ड स्कीमा का उपयोग करने के बजाय, MongoDB दस्तावेजों के संग्रह में की-वैल्यू स्टोरेज का उपयोग करता है
क्या Oracle डेटाबेस वितरित किया जाता है?
वितरित डेटाबेस वास्तुकला। एक वितरित डेटाबेस सिस्टम अनुप्रयोगों को स्थानीय और दूरस्थ डेटाबेस से डेटा तक पहुंचने की अनुमति देता है। एक समरूप वितरित डेटाबेस सिस्टम में, प्रत्येक डेटाबेस एक Oracle डेटाबेस होता है। एक विषम वितरित डेटाबेस सिस्टम में, कम से कम एक डेटाबेस एक गैर-ओरेकल डेटाबेस है
वितरित डेटाबेस सिस्टम में लेनदेन क्या है?
एक वितरित लेनदेन एक डेटाबेस लेनदेन है जिसमें दो या दो से अधिक नेटवर्क होस्ट शामिल होते हैं। व्यवहार में अधिकांश वाणिज्यिक डेटाबेस सिस्टम समवर्ती नियंत्रण के लिए मजबूत सख्त दो चरण लॉकिंग (SS2PL) का उपयोग करते हैं, जो वैश्विक क्रमिकता सुनिश्चित करता है, यदि सभी भाग लेने वाले डेटाबेस इसे नियोजित करते हैं
NoSQL वितरित डेटाबेस क्या है?
नोएसक्यूएल एक गैर-संबंधपरक डीएमएस है, जिसमें एक निश्चित स्कीमा की आवश्यकता नहीं होती है, जुड़ने से बचा जाता है, और स्केल करना आसान होता है। NoSQL डेटाबेस का उपयोग करने का उद्देश्य वितरित डेटा स्टोर के लिए विशाल डेटा संग्रहण आवश्यकताओं के साथ है। नोएसक्यूएल डेटाबेस का अर्थ 'न केवल एसक्यूएल' या 'एसक्यूएल नहीं' है। हालांकि एक बेहतर शब्द होगा NoREL NoSQL पर पकड़ा गया
वितरित डेटाबेस में टाइमस्टैम्प प्रोटोकॉल का क्या उपयोग है?
टाइमस्टैम्प-आधारित प्रोटोकॉल टाइमस्टैम्प-आधारित एल्गोरिदम समवर्ती लेनदेन के निष्पादन को क्रमबद्ध करने के लिए टाइमस्टैम्प का उपयोग करता है। यह प्रोटोकॉल सुनिश्चित करता है कि प्रत्येक परस्पर विरोधी पढ़ने और लिखने के संचालन टाइमस्टैम्प क्रम में निष्पादित किए जाते हैं। प्रोटोकॉल टाइमस्टैम्प के रूप में सिस्टम टाइम या लॉजिकल काउंट का उपयोग करता है